    David - I am 99% certain they will P&A this well (no matter how well it tests) for two simple reasons:

    1. In an offshore situation (for what we all hope is a large field) there will need to be a platform. Of course - you only want one of those so you want it optimally located on the seabed so you can drill all of your production wells from the platform. Once they drill an appraisal well(s) they will know the optimum loction and drill all the production wells from there.

    2. To suspend the well - and then find later it is too far away from the production facility, means you need to bring a rig back ($$$) to P&A it. All the JV want from this well is a production test which they can then model a development scenario from.

    Timelines - well that has been discussed - but anything from 5 (absolute best case) to 10 years - but don't worry - again I am 99% sure NEN will be long gone by then - either as a company or by selling out.

    All we want is a good test - nothing more!
